Subject: Pick-list optimizer update for plugin authors

Hello,

The Cartlane pick-list optimizer now exposes a stable hook for custom routing strategies. Plugins can supply a scoring function; the optimizer handles batching and aisle ordering. Please note the old `reorder()` callback is deprecated and will be removed in two releases.

Full interface notes are in the developer guide. Test against the staging build identified by the token below.

trace token, bagag-kawep: htk6_d2d45a

## Changelog — Bridgeknot SDK parity release (v2.9)

Renamed SYNC_MODE to PARITY_SYNC_MODE so the Kotlin and Swift SDKs read the same key. Both clients now ship identical retry semantics and offline queue behavior; the old name is still read with a deprecation warning until v3.0. Contractors: update any sample env files you touch. The parity checker also authenticates against the conformance service, and the following line sets its token.

sealed setting: LEDGER_TOKEN5=6d086

Subject: LockerFlow cut-over — done

Hi all,

The new access flow for the Tumblebin laundry lockers went live last night. Badge taps now hit the Spindrift gateway directly, and the old PIN fallback is retired. No incidents so far.

For reference, the service is running with these configuration values:

deployment values, kawip-kafog:
belath:
  pin: 3709
  tenant: ulaox
  seal: seal_25075386
  metrics_host: metrics.belath.halixhq.test
  standby_team: gormir
  escalation: wenys-fenwyn
  nonce: 26e5f7

## Configuration

Datewright handles locale-aware date formatting for all Pillowtide services. Set `DATEWRIGHT_DEFAULT_LOCALE` to control the fallback when a user's locale header is missing, and `DATEWRIGHT_CALENDAR_MODE` to `gregorian` unless the Khessa region rollout is active. Formats are fetched from the locale bundle service at startup; if the service logs `bundle fetch 401`, the fetch credential is missing. To resolve, append the following line to the `.env` file before restarting:

env line for kawif-fadug: RELAY_SECRET20=06912eabac08d98736ad